Infectious Diseases and Mass

Gatherings



Across the 1996 Olympic games in Atlanta and the

2000 Games in Sydney, infectious diseases accounted

for less than 1% of healthcare visits.





But it does happen……

Surveillance during mass events

Risk of infectious disease is low1,2,3

But

Primary aspects

Absolute increase in population and increase in population density

Population movement: exposure to "foreign" diseases

Secondary aspects

Target for bioterrorism4

Changes in services/behaviour (food turn over 5, sexual risk behavior6)







1. Jorm et al 2003

2. Demicheli et al 2006

3. Goncalves et al 2005

4. Inglesby 1999

5. Hadjichristodoulou et al 2005

6. McNulty et al 2003
